site stats

Spring boot preauthorize annotation example

Web22 Feb 2024 · This tutorial will teach you how to add Spring Security to your project and enable in-memory basic authentication. You will learn how to configure two different users with different Roles and Privileges. Both users’ roles and privileges will be stored in the memory of your Spring Boot application. If you use Spring Framework and OAuth, you ... Web28 Jan 2024 · Welcome, in this tutorial, we will see how to implement method-level security in a spring boot application. We will use the @PreAuthorize annotation to handle the method-level security and will also understand the difference between @Secured and @PreAuthorize annotations.. 1. Introduction. Before going further in this tutorial, we will …

Thymeleaf + Spring WebFlux + Spring Security / Хабр

Web2 Mar 2024 · In this tutorial, we'll implement a simple OAuth application using the Spring Security OAuth Authorization Server project. In the process, we'll create a client-server application that will fetch a list of Baeldung articles from a REST API. Both the client services and server services will require an OAuth authentication. WebThis @PreAuthorize annotation is generally applicable on the method as a Method Security Expression. For example, @PreAuthorize("hasRole('USER')") public void create(Contact … shiver ran https://destaffanydesign.com

org.springframework.web.bind.annotation.PathVariable Java Examples

Web16 May 2024 · Больше о Spring Boot и Spring Security Надеюсь, вам понравилось это краткое введение в Thymeleaf и вы узнали, как защитить контент и реализовать авторизацию на стороне сервера с помощью Spring Security. http://websystique.com/spring-security/spring-security-4-method-security-using-preauthorize-postauthorize-secured-el/ Web28 Dec 2024 · 1.2 Keycloak. Keycloak is an open-source Identity and access management solution. Provides both SAML and OpenID protocol solutions. Allows user’s authentication and security with minimum effort. For an easy setup, we need to use the following stater library in our spring boot application – keycloak-spring-boot-starter. shiver redcar

Reactive Method Security not working with kotlin from Spring boot ...

Category:用spring boot 写一个获取当前时间的方法 - CSDN文库

Tags:Spring boot preauthorize annotation example

Spring boot preauthorize annotation example

SSO单点登录系统搭建(附源码)_无所谓^_^的博客-CSDN博客

Web10 Oct 2016 · Here's an example of something I find myself repeating, because the @Preauthorize is not terribly smart out of the box. @RequestMapping (value = " {id}", … WebMethod level constraints. Like traditional Spring WebMvc applications, you can use a @PreAuthorize ("hasRole ('ADMIN')") annotation on your methods to prevent the execution of this method if the evaluation of the expression defined in the PreAuthorize is false. To enable the method level security, add an extra @EnableReactiveMethodSecurity to ...

Spring boot preauthorize annotation example

Did you know?

WebIt can be used when you restrict your whole class or application with a certain permission, for example : @PreAuthorize("hasAuthority('USER')") Here, only the clients identified as … WebFor example: @PreAuthorize ("hasRole ('ROLE_USER')") @PostFilter ("hasPermission (filterObject, 'read') or hasPermission (filterObject, 'admin')") public List getAll (); When using the @PostFilter annotation, Spring Security iterates through the returned collection and removes any elements for which the supplied expression is false.

Web15 Jan 2024 · Using the @PreAuthorize Annotation. @PreAuthorize annotation is used on a method level. For example, you can add the @PreAuthorize annotation above the … The default username is: user and the default password will be printed in the … In conclusion, this tutorial has shown you how to handle PUT requests in Spring … @SpringBootTest annotation is used to create a Spring Application Context that … How to Run Spring Boot App via Command Line; Spring Boot : Reading properties … Web27 Feb 2024 · For example: shell Copy mvn clean package mvn spring-boot:run After your application is built and started by Maven, open http://localhost:8080/Admin in a web browser. You should be prompted for a user name and password. Note You may be prompted to change your password if this is the first login for a new user account.

Web11 Sep 2024 · Question: I have a simple spring boot application ,that used spring security with jwt filter All work fine , but when I try to catch authentication success and failed events in my listeners , it's not work the authentication events never fired I'm not able to find what's wrong AuthenticationManagerBuilder is populated from WebSecurityConfigurerAdapter … Web28 Jul 2015 · void deleteUser (int id); } Since @PreAuthorize can use Spring Expression Language, any condition can easily be expressed using EL. Method deleteUser is now configured to be invoked by a user who have both ADMIN & DBA roles. Additionally, we have added a method findById () with @PostAuthorize annotation.

WebI am using @EnableReactiveMethodSecurity and @PreAuthorize and spring boot version 3.0.4. With 3.0.3 version same issue, but 3.0.2 issues is not present and all works. I have reproduced the issue with a hello world example:

WebThe following examples show how to use org.springframework.validation.annotation.Validated. You can vote up the ones you like or vote down the ones you don't like, and go to the original project or source file by following the links above each example. You may check out the related API usage on the sidebar. shiver read onlineWeb20 Jun 2016 · Summary I try to add security on url via role. Actual Behavior Any role can access report url Expected Behavior Only admin role can access report url. Configuration In a class (don't have any annotation on it) who extends WebSecurityConf... raag rung music circleWebMicroservice Architecture with Spring Boot, Spring Cloud and Docker - GitHub - mpx1314/Mypiggymetrics: Microservice Architecture with Spring Boot, Spring Cloud and Docker ... check user roles using the expression-based access control and @PreAuthorize annotation. Each PiggyMetrics client has a ... for example sending an HTTP request. The ... shiver real estateWebpermitAll. Adding @PreAuthorize("permitAll()") to a method will ensure that that method is accessible by any user (including anonymous users). Adding it to a class will ensure that all public methods of the class that are not annotated with any other Spring Security annotation will be accessible. ra a ghoulWeb2 Nov 2024 · We can optionally configure which annotations we’ll allow. You can enable one of the following. securedEnabled – enables the spring @Secured annotation. jsr250Enabled – enables the JSR-250 standard java security annotations. prePostEnabled – enables the spring @PreAuthorize and PostAuthorize annotations. raag in music meaningWebThe following examples show how to use org.springframework.web.bind.annotation.ResponseStatus.You can vote up the ones you like or vote down the ones you don't like, and go to the original project or source file by following the links above each example. raa gold coast theme park passesWebThere are four annotations that support expression attributes to allow pre and post-invocation authorization checks and also to support filtering of submitted collection … raa gold membership benefits